1

我正在尝试将一些 Silverlight 代码移植到 CSS,因为客户要求我这样做,但我有点卡住了。Silverlight 应用程序用于在网页顶部显示 5 张图像,每个 Image 对象的 Stretch 属性设置为 UniformToFill,它不会拉伸源图像而是缩放源图像以使其适合Image 对象,并将源图像保持在 Image 对象的中心。

我想知道是否有办法在 CSS 中实现这一点,如果我必须使用 CSS3 也可以(或者 HTML5 中是否有办法)。我已经有一段时间没有进行 HTML/CSS Web 开发了,如果我有点生疏,请原谅我。

非常感谢!

4

1 回答 1

2

您可以使用图像本身的百分比宽度来做到这一点:

http://jsfiddle.net/R4QNk/1/

img{
    display: block;
    width: 20%;
    float: left;
}​
于 2012-07-22T22:12:54.207 回答